Care and daily cleaning
W Risk of electric shock
Never immerse the appliance in water.
Do not steam-clean the appliance.
Unplug the appliance before cleaning it.
Caution!
Do not use any cleaning agents
containing alcohol or spirits.
Do not use any sharp, pointed or metal
objects.
Do not use abrasive cloths or cleaning
agents.
The appliance must be thoroughly cleaned
after each use.
1. Let the appliance cool down completely.
2. Open the pressure locking handle (M).
3. Press the opening button on the basic
appliance to open the lid.
4. Remove the pan, lid insert, steam outlet,
valve plug, condensation tank and
accessories. X “Before using for the
first time” see page 32
Cleaning the basic appliance
1. Wipe the outside of the appliance with a
soft, damp cloth and dry off.
2. Wipe the interior of the appliance with a
soft, damp cloth and dry off.
3. Clean the control panel using a dry
micro-fibre cloth.
Cleaning the lid insert, steam
outlet and valve plug
1. Clean the individual parts with a deter-
gent solution and a soft cloth or sponge.
2. Rinse with clean water and dry off.
Caution!
The following parts are not suitable
for the dishwasher: removable lid insert,
fastening screw, steam outlet and valve plug.
Cleaning the pan, condensation
tank and accessories
1. Clean the individual parts with a deter-
gent solution and a soft cloth or sponge.
2. Rinse with clean water and dry off.
The following parts are suitable for
dishwashers: pan, condensation tank,
frying basket with handle, steamer inserts,
spatula, ladle and measuring beaker.
Caution!
After cleaning, replace all dried individual
parts again on the basic appliance and
check the functionality of the safety devices.
X “Before using for the first time” see
page 32
Disposal
J
Dispose of packaging in an environ-
mentally-friendly manner. This
appliance is labelled in accordance
with European Directive 2012/19/EU
concerning used electrical and
electronic appliances (waste electrical
and electronic equipment – WEEE).
The guideline determines the frame-
work for the return and recycling
of used appliances as applicable
throughout the EU. Please ask your
specialist retailer about current
disposal facilities.
